At 12:52 PM -0700 6/26/99, bram wrote:
>I suggested earlier
>that five bits can be encoded in a single character by using letters and
>digits without 0,O,6 and G.
We found the risk of confusing 1 and l greater that the risk of confusing 6
and G. I agree about 0 and O. YMMV
